Changkat Bukit Bintang has often been likened to London’s Piccadilly Circus and New York City’s Times Square. An avenue on which a large number of KL’s most popular bars and restaurants can be found, it is a trendy place that is great for pub crawling. It is actually located just behind Jalan Bukit Bintang, so it's very easy to get to – particularly if you are staying in the Golden Triangle area. It can get very busy here, especially during the weekends and public holidays. The buildings are unique because they used to be pre-war, colonial shop houses that were refurbished and turned into upmarket pubs and restaurants – most of which serve western food. A short walk away is Jalan Alor, another famous KL city avenue, well known for its hawker stalls and Chinese seafood restaurants. Café Old Market Square (Halal) Café Old Market Square was formerly known as Sin Seng Nam Restaurant which was established in 1928 by a Hainanese immigrant, Choong Yoo Ying and his two brothers. However, after being in the business for 85 years, Sin Seng Nam served their last meal on 28 February 2013. Time had taken its toll on this 100-year old building and the family was not able to maintain it. Fortunately, the coffee shop was bought over by Datuk Ghani Abdullah, a former-lawyer-turned-businessman who loved the original Sin Seng Nam and didn’t want to see this part of historical KL to die into oblivion. He felt that though the building was old but it has not lost its charms. Datuk Ghani restored the coffee shop to its former glory, retained much of its original structure and fittings, and renamed the coffee shop to Café Old Market Square. They serve classic Hainanese (or Hailam) cuisine such as half-boiled eggs, toasted bread with kaya and margarine, hailam chicken rice, mee rojak, mee rebus, and yong tau foo. Kim Lian Kee Restaurant (Non-Halal) Restoran Kim Lian Kee bills itself as the birth place of hokien mee in KL. Set at the junction in the centre of Petaling Street (beside Coffee Bean & Tea Leaf), it is a corner lot restaurant that is over 100 years old. Locals say it is one of the best (if not the best) hokkien mee joints in the city. Although Restoran Kim Lian Kee’s menu is fairly extensive and includes typical tai chow (dishes) to be eaten with rice, it is the fat yellow hokkien mee noodles stir-fried and doused in delicious and thick soy sauce gravy that draws in the crowd. Soong Kee Beef Noodles (Non-Halal) Since World War II in 1945, Soong Kee restaurant in Jalan Silang has been famous for its Hakka noodles, topped with beef or pork minced meat sauce and served with a bowl of beef ball soup. Beside mixture of beef and pork, the ground pork is also sauted with garlic and black soy sauce. This keeps the patrons coming back for more and on top of that their own created chili sauce is also an attractive to a lot of people who patronise the stall. Today, it is operated by Mr Siew Wei Han, the son of the founder who maintains the same quality in taste especially its trademark beef balls that are springy and smooth. Old China Cafe (Non-Halal) Old China Cafe, serves Southeast Asian cuisine that is a combination of Straits Chinese and Malay delicacies (Baba Nonya cuisine). The premises was formerly the guild hall of the Selangor & Federal Territory Laundry Association. The guild was set up at the turn of the century and moved to this part of Chinatown in the 1920s. Many of the architectural details of the building have remained unchanged, even the doors to the kitchen still have wooden latches. This type of pre-war shophouses may not exist much longer. Old China Café tries to maintain a semblance of the Chinese community’s old social life is fading into history. The patina of age contributes to the ambience. This café is to remind us of the hard work carried out by the early Chinese settlers of Kuala Lumpur way back in 1857 when tin was first mined in Ampang. Their labour benefited KL greatly and laid the foundation for a successful commercial centre. Signature Dishes: Nyonya Laksa, Nasi Lemak, Fish Head Curry, Sambal Petai Prawn, Pie Tie, Beef Rendang. Chinatown (Petaling Street), maintains much of its traditional atmosphere, particularly at night when vendors fan out their merchandise along the street. In the 1870s, Yap Ah Loy, a Chinese headman regarded as the founding father of Kuala Lumpur, opened a tapioca mill on Petaling Street. Colloquially known as Chee Cheong Kai, it’s popular with tourists and locals alike.
